🥧 What Is a Dump Cake, Anyway?
A dump cake gets its name from its super simple method: just dump the ingredients into a pan, bake, and enjoy. No mixing bowls, no complex prep. Think of it as the perfect cross between a cobbler and a cake — gooey on the bottom, golden and crisp on top.
When combined with the caramel-like richness of a pecan pie, it becomes a decadent, crowd-pleasing dessert that’s dangerously addictive.
🍰 Ingredients You’ll Need:
1 (15 oz) can of pecan pie filling (or 1 1/2 cups homemade if you’re ambitious)
1 box yellow cake mix
3 large eggs
1/2 cup melted butter (unsalted)
1 cup chopped pecans
1/2 cup milk
1 tsp vanilla extract
Optional: 1/4 tsp cinnamon or nutmeg for warmth
